...poweroverpcos.com Page 2 1. FOCUS ON LOW GI FOODS GI stands for glycaemic index, which is a numbered ranking of foods based on how quickly that food raises your blood sugar. Low GI foods raise your blood sugar levels more slowly than high GI foods. When you have pol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S), it is vital to eat foods with a low GI. Because sugar is absorbed into the bloodstream more slowly with low GI foods , less insulin needs to be produced (Insulin is a hormone from the pancreas that allows sugar from the bloodstream to get inside cells for energy production). Lower insulin is desirable because too much insulin can stimulate the production of testosterone, the male hormone that is responsible for many of the symptoms of PCOS such as acne, excess hair, scalp hair loss, and menstrual irregularities. It also has the effect of ‘switching off’ fat burning in cells, making it harder to lose weight. Low GI eating can help to reduce your insulin levels and balance hormones, keep your energy levels stable for longer, and reduce sweet cravings. Try eating wholegrain...

...Stress When the body is in stress it creates glucocorticoids, which are made in the adrenal glands. These glucocorticoids are epinephrine and cortisol, which both accelerate immune cells to move from the bloodstream into the tissue if needed to fight against an infection, and when the infection is gone, they return the body to homeostasis. When a person is in stress, these glucocorticoids do the same thing as if they were fighting an infection; however, if the body is in constant stress, it will continue to "fight the infection" and will not return the body to homeostasis. This can cause glucocorticoid receptor resistance and can cause the body to develop an even higher risk of depression, upper respiratory infections, diabetes, autoimmune disease, slower healing, and even cardiovascular disease (1). The body's stress response kicks in when you feel there is a possible threat, which is necessary to ensure the best chance of survival. In the brain, the hypothalamus and the pituitary control the stress response. The adrenal glands also aid in controlling stress response by the kidneys. When the brain senses danger, it sends nerve signals down the spinal cord to the adrenal glands telling them to release adrenaline, which then increases the sugar in the blood, the heart rate, and the blood pressure. The hypothalamus sends signals to the pituitary gland telling it to release factors that travel quickly through the blood stream and stimulate the adrenal cortex to produce cortisol...

...Fa"Fad diet" is a term of popular media, not science. Some so-called fad diets may make pseudo-scientific claims. According to one definition, fad diets claim to be scientific but do not follow the scientific method in establishing their validity. What is a fad diet? There are many different definitions of what a fad diet consists of. One definition is any weight loss plan that quickly gains popularity and may become unpopular just as quick. A more specific definition is any weight loss program or aid that promises to produce dramatic weight loss in a very short amount of time. Each type of fad diet varies in the amount of food that is restricted and what types of foods may be restricted. Are fad diets healthy? The basis of these diets is usually a very restricted diet that may even eliminate certain food groups all together. Research has shown that in order to obtain the amount of nutrients our body needs on a daily basis we must consume a balanced and varied diet. Fad diets do not allow consumers to eat a well-balanced diet in most cases which causes the lack of nutrients to the body. In particular, the diets that eliminate certain foods from a person’s diet completely put the person at risk for nutrient deficiencies. Many of the diet authors will suggest that consumers take daily supplements to make up for the lost nutrients; however supplements do not provide all the plant chemicals and nutrients that our bodies need to function properly.
